Lines Matching refs:isSCEVable
796 assert(isSCEVable(Ty) && in getTruncateExpr()
883 assert(isSCEVable(Ty) && in getZeroExtendExpr()
1141 assert(isSCEVable(Ty) && in getSignExtendExpr()
1293 assert(isSCEVable(Ty) && in getAnyExtendExpr()
2656 bool ScalarEvolution::isSCEVable(Type *Ty) const { in isSCEVable() function in ScalarEvolution
2664 assert(isSCEVable(Ty) && "Type is not SCEVable!"); in getTypeSizeInBits()
2685 assert(isSCEVable(Ty) && "Type is not SCEVable!"); in getEffectiveSCEVType()
2705 assert(isSCEVable(V->getType()) && "Value is not SCEVable!"); in getSCEV()
3554 if (!isSCEVable(V->getType())) in createSCEV()
3801 if (isSCEVable(U->getType()) && isSCEVable(U->getOperand(0)->getType())) in createSCEV()
4969 if (!isSCEVable(Op->getType())) in computeSCEVAtScope()
6474 if (isSCEVable(I->getType()) && !isa<CmpInst>(*I)) { in print()